airship-irc-bot | <sidney.shiba> I passed the iso image and `airshipctl phase run initinfra-ephemeral` timed out. Ironic pod took 72 min to get to `PodInitializing`. Everything is very slow and wondering if I need to instantiate a completely new VM for the test. | 01:52 |
---|---|---|
airship-irc-bot | <ao129q> Folks, why don't we pin kubectl version https://opendev.org/airship/airshipctl/src/branch/master/krm-functions/toolbox/Dockerfile#L14 stable is on 1.21.1 now and we're pretty far from that. according to https://github.com/kubernetes/community/blob/master/contributors/design-proposals/release/versioning.md#supported-releases-and-component-skew we should not keep it too far | 03:53 |
airship-irc-bot | <ao129q> https://review.opendev.org/c/airship/airshipctl/+/795726 | 03:59 |
airship-irc-bot | <ao129q> though it's in design proposals | 04:01 |
airship-irc-bot | <ao129q> but i guess it makes sense anyway | 04:01 |
airship-irc-bot | <ao129q> here we go https://kubernetes.io/releases/version-skew-policy/#kubectl | 04:01 |
airship-irc-bot | <sirishagopigiri> Hi Team, Requesting some reviews on the below PSs related to #280 https://review.opendev.org/c/airship/airshipctl/+/789250 Thank you in advance! | 13:26 |
airship-irc-bot | <james.gu> Hello Team, can I please have some reviews on a two liner change: https://review.opendev.org/c/airship/airshipctl/+/795169 | 14:33 |
airship-irc-bot | <james.gu> Could I please have some reviews another validate doc script enhancement (in treasuremap this time): https://review.opendev.org/c/airship/treasuremap/+/795172. TIA! | 15:53 |
airship-irc-bot | <mattmceuen> +1 Andrii -- we should match kubectl to our current kubernetes version (within the skew guidelines) or else we're playing it risky | 17:17 |
airship-irc-bot | <mattmceuen> All, Andrii also discovered a document validation issue last night: 1. When we switched to gating with a phase plan in change 791715, we accidentally disabled (skipping over) document validation 2. Drew put in a fix here to re-enable it: https://review.opendev.org/c/airship/airshipctl/+/795844 3. From the validation job on Drew's change, like validation failure may have crept in in the meantime? | 17:21 |
airship-irc-bot | https://zuul.opendev.org/t/openstack/build/b98d5f8c7125482cbd4fe5764e6ab2f2 | 17:21 |
airship-irc-bot | <mattmceuen> ```stdin: Failed initalizing schema https://kubernetesjsonschema.dev/v1.16.0-standalone-strict/networkcatalogue-airshipit-v1alpha1.json: Could not read schema from HTTP, response status is 404 Not Found Failed initalizing schema file:///workdir/schemas-cache/v1.16.0-standalone-strict/networkcatalogue-airshipit-v1alpha1.json: open /workdir/schemas-cache/v1.16.0-standalone-strict/networkcatalogue-airshipit-v1alpha1.json: no such | 17:21 |
airship-irc-bot | file or directory exit status 1``` | 17:21 |
airship-irc-bot | <mattmceuen> Looks to have more to do with schema-juggling as opposed to our manifests per-se | 17:21 |
airship-irc-bot | <mattmceuen> Does anyone recognize that error? | 17:22 |
airship-irc-bot | <mattmceuen> In the meantime - be very careful merging patches till Drew's change merges; schema validation won't be in effect till then. Non-critical airshipctl changes should probably rebase on top of Drew's change. | 17:23 |
airship-irc-bot | <mattmceuen> The validation is failing on the `initinfra-networking-ephemeral` phase, which does not have an entry defined in this file -- I feel like the solution will be around that, but I'm not sure whether e.g. simply copying the `initinfra-ephemeral` configuration (which references the schema in question) is sufficient? | 17:38 |
airship-irc-bot | <mattmceuen> https://github.com/airshipit/treasuremap/blob/master/manifests/type/multi-tenant/phases/validation-config.yaml#L23-L33 | 17:38 |
airship-irc-bot | <ao129q> hmm. it never had it i guess. do you think it's a root cause? | 17:48 |
airship-irc-bot | <raliev> @mattmceuen did you include airshipctl schemas to crdList of validation cfg? | 17:51 |
airship-irc-bot | <raliev> ```When we switched to gating with a phase plan in change 791715, we accidentally disabled (skipping over) document validation Drew put in a fix here to re-enable it: https://review.opendev.org/c/airship/airshipctl/+/795844``` regarding this part, I already filled a github issue and a PS which solves it several days ago: https://review.opendev.org/c/airship/airshipctl/+/794701 | 17:53 |
airship-irc-bot | <ao129q> @sirajudeen.yasin hey, could you please review my comments here https://review.opendev.org/c/airship/treasuremap/+/794678 | 17:56 |
airship-irc-bot | <sirajudeen.yasin> sure.. i will take a look | 18:21 |
airship-irc-bot | <mattmceuen> @raliev I'd missed your change, that's great -- I didn't spot the `phasePlan` name in the `KubevalOptions`, that would do it. | 18:22 |
*** yoctozepto has joined #airshipit | 18:49 | |
*** yoctozepto[m] has joined #airshipit | 18:52 | |
airship-irc-bot | <pg588x> pls review https://review.opendev.org/c/airship/images/+/795848 https://review.opendev.org/c/airship/airshipctl/+/795713 | 21:09 |
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!